Identifying the Common Causes of Tyre Punctures


Tyre punctures can develop for several reasons, and understanding these causes helps drivers remain cautious while driving. One of the primary causes is sharp objects on the road such as metal nails, metal screws, or broken glass. When these objects pierce the tyre surface, air progressively leaks, causing the tyre to deflate slowly. Road conditions also influence tyre damage. Passing over potholes, damaged road surfaces, or damaged pavement can stress the tyre structure and make it more susceptible to punctures. Advanced tyre wear is another factor that raises the risk of damage. Tyres that have reduced tread depth or damaged sidewalls are less able to resist sharp objects or sudden impacts.
Environmental factors can also influence tyre durability. Temperature changes affect air pressure inside tyres, and poor inflation levels can make them more likely to damage. The Process of Car Tyre Puncture Repair


A carefully organised repair process ensures the tyre is restored securely and reliably. The first step usually involves removing the tyre from the wheel so technicians can examine it from both internal and external sides. This detailed inspection helps determine the puncture size, location, and complete tyre status.
Once the damage is identified as repairable, technicians clean and prepare the punctured area. A professional repair plug or patch is then installed to secure the hole. In many cases, a combined repair method is used, which includes both an internal patch and an external plug for maximum durability. After the repair is completed, the tyre is placed back on the wheel and filled with air to the proper pressure level. Technicians then conduct a final inspection to verify there is no air leakage and that the tyre holds stable pressure. This professional process ensures the tyre puncture repair is effective and dependable for ongoing driving.

Advantages of Prompt Tyre Puncture Repair


Fixing tyre punctures promptly offers several important advantages for drivers. Prompt repairs help prevent further damage that may happen if a vehicle continues driving with deflated tyre pressure. Driving on a low-pressure tyre can lead to sidewall damage, which often makes the tyre unsuitable to repair. Quick car tyre puncture repair also strengthens overall driving safety. Correctly repaired tyres preserve balanced traction, braking performance, and vehicle stability. These factors are essential for safe driving, notably on crowded roads or during fast driving. Another advantage is cost efficiency. Resolving a puncture quickly often prevents complete tyre replacement. Since tyres are a notable cost for vehicle owners, professional repairs can increase tyre lifespan and reduce long-term maintenance costs.

Protecting Tyre Health to Prevent Future Punctures


While punctures can develop without warning, proper tyre maintenance helps minimise the risk of damage. Frequently checking tyre pressure is one of the most important maintenance practices. Tyres that are accurately inflated distribute weight evenly and handle external damage more efficiently. Routine tyre inspections also assist in recognising potential problems early. Drivers should inspect Car tyre puncture repair tyres for clear damage, embedded objects, or uneven tyre wear. Removing small debris before it penetrates into the tyre can stop punctures from occurring. Rotating tyres at proper intervals also promotes even wear. Balanced tyre wear ensures each tyre retains consistent strength and durability. Knowing When to Seek Professional Car Tyre Puncture Repair


Understanding the warning signs of a punctured tyre is essential for avoiding further damage. One of the common indicators is a sudden drop in tyre pressure. If the vehicle begins pulling to one side or becomes unstable during driving, it may suggest a puncture or slow air leak.
Drivers may also detect a air leakage sound or feel vibrations while driving, which can suggest air escaping from the tyre. In some cases, a clearly visible object embedded in the tyre surface strongly indicates a puncture that demands professional repair. When these signs become noticeable, it is recommended to seek professional car tyre puncture repair as soon as possible. Delaying repairs can worsen the damage and increase the risk of tyre failure while driving.
